  Targa Newfoundland 2009 Underway

And so it begins. The 55 competitors of Targa Newfoundland 2009 rolled away from the St. John’s waterfront Sunday afternoon into a week of hard driving over more than 2,000 km of Eastern Newfoundland roads.

At least one team found it harder than they would have liked. The Subaru Impreza WRX STi of Marc Lachapelle and Keith Townsend found a wall in Flatrock during the first prologue stage, damaging bodywork and suspension components. An afternoon update said both driver and navigator had been checked out at the Health Sciences Centre and cleared to race. At last report, the Subaru crew was working to repair the car.

That was the only incident for Prologue Day; two practice stages through Flatrock, then several laps around Confederation Building for the many fans who gathered.

The competition gets underway in earnest Monday morning in Argentia. The first stage road closes at 8:55 a.m.
